The Kansas Jayhawks will begin their title defense when they open their NCAA Tournament with a game against the Howard Bison in the West Region on Thursday.
No. 1 seed Kansas (27-7) have won nine out of their 11 games heading into our March Madness picks, with both losses coming to the Texas Longhorns. Howard (22-12) successfully qualified for the tournament for the first time since 1992, when it also faced Kansas in the first round.
The Jayhawks are one of the top tournament favorites according to March Madness odds, and it will take an extraordinary performance for the Bison to have any chance of victory. Despite two losses to the Longhorns, Kansas has been one of the best all-around teams in the country this year and there are only a handful of teams in college basketball who can claim to be better than the Jayhawks.
While Howard has won 14 of their last 16 games, Kansas represents a serious step up in competition for the Bison.
And when we look at some of Howard's tougher competition earlier in the season, the Bison didn’t fair very well. They opened the season with a 95-63 road loss to Kentucky, and then Yale defeated the Bison by 46 points in New Haven.
To make matters worse for Howard, most of Kansas’ top players are returning faces from last year’s championship team. Despite playing perhaps the toughest slate in the country, the Jayhawks still won eight games by over 20 points this year.
Is there any path to victory in this game for Howard? The short answer is no, barring a complete collapse from the Jayhawks. The more important question for bettors is whether the Bison can keep this game close enough to cover the massive spread.
Advanced metrics are skeptical even in this regard. KenPom rates Kansas as more than 26 points better than Howard. The Simple Rating System is even less kind, showing a gap of 35 points between these two squads. There are exceptions to this rule, but most rankings see an enormous gap between these two sides, far more than even the line on this game suggests.
In recent years, we’ve seen some No. 16 seeds challenge the No. 1 seeds in the round of 64, with the UMBC Retrievers even famously knocking off the Virginia Cavaliers back in 2018.
However, this is not one of those games. Kansas will roll on Thursday afternoon, and it’s safe to lay the points.

Howard vs Kansas spread analysis
Kansas opened Thursday’s matchup as a 21.5-point favorite. While you can still find that line at some sites, the action is moving in the direction of the Jayhawks, with Howard now being offered at +22 or even +22.5 at some books.
If you’re looking for a reason to back the Bison, they have covered in four straight games. Granted, the best team they’ve played in that span is Norfolk State...
It’s still hard to imagine that any of that translates to a showdown with the defending national champions. The Jayhawks will basically feel like they’re taking the weights off on Thursday when they finally get a break from the punishing Big 12 schedule.
These two teams are miles apart in terms of talent, and the results this season show it. Kansas will have no trouble joining that list on Thursday.
Howard vs Kansas Over/Under analysis
The total for this game opened at 145.5 points. There has been little movement so far, though some sites have pushed the Over/Under up to 146 as of Tuesday evening.
Most bettors will already know that Kansas runs an offense that is both fast-paced and efficient. The Jayhawks score 75.6 points per game on 46.4% shooting.
Howard also plays at a reasonable pace to put up those numbers. The big difference — aside from the league the Bison play in — is that they don't possess nearly the same level of defensive talent as Kansas. While the Jayhawks are among the best teams in the country at slowing down the opposition, Howard ranks just 212th in KenPom adjusted defensive efficiency metric.
I expect Kansas to be able to score, while Howard struggles to find effective options on offense. In the end, that should play to the Under, as the Bison won’t pull their weight.
Howard has hit the Under three straight times, while the Jayhawks have done so in seven consecutive games. I’m backing those trends to continue on Thursday.
